Scott Weber, Ryan Ciminelli lead qualifying at PBA Xtra Frame Storm Open

    Scott Weber of LaSalle, Ill., whose best finish in a Professional Bowlers Association tournament was second in a QubicaAMF PBA50 regional event, averaged 253 to lead qualifying Saturday in the PBA Xtra Frame Storm Open at Liberty Lanes.

    The 51-year-old Weber, who is no relation to the famous Weber bowling family, bowled a 2,025 eight-game pinfall total with games of 258, 210, 238, 258, 288, 257, 280 and 236. He holds a 41-pin lead over six-time PBA Tour winner Ryan Ciminelli (pictured above) of Cheetowaga, N.Y., who finished qualifying with a 1,984 pinfall (248 average).

    "I don't know if I can believe it – it's a dream come true." said Weber, who topped a field filled with many PBA Tour stars.

    "I was pretty nervous at the start but after the first game I was able to settle down. It's tough to do but that's part of the game. I just took some deep breaths and eventually settled into a rhythm."

    Weber and Ciminelli led a group of 16 players who advanced to Sunday's match play round beginning at 9 a.m. CT. After match play is completed, the top five players will advance to the stepladder finals scheduled to get underway at 2:30 p.m.

    Trying for his second consecutive win of the 2016 season, Ciminelli won the recent PBA Maine Shootout in March.

    2015PBAEJTackett.jpg 2015PBAMarshallKent.jpg Rounding out the top five after qualifying were 2012-13 PBA Rookie of the Year and one-time Tour winner EJ Tackett (left), Huntington, Ind. 1,975; 2014 Rookie of the Year and one-time Tour winner Marshall Kent (right), Yakima, Wash., 1,925, and seven-time PBA Tour winner Bill O'Neill, Langhorne, Pa., 1,923.

    The PBA Xtra Frame Storm Open is the second of 10 Xtra Frame events that will pay the PBA member with the highest points total at the conclusion of the series a $10,000 bonus. The PBA Xtra Frame Storm Open continues Sunday with live coverage on PBA's online bowling channel.
